House Panel to Examine Slavery Reparations; 2020 Democrat Hopefuls Back Legislation

(CNSNews.com) – The divisive issue of reparations for the descendants of slaves will feature in a congressional hearing next week for the first time in 12 years, at a time when many of Democratic 2020 presidential contenders are supporting legislation calling for examination of the issue.

The House Judiciary subcommittee on the Constitution, Civil Rights and Civil Liberties will hold a hearing on Wednesday – Juneteenth – on the latest iteration of a bill that has been introduced 17 times over the past three decades.

It calls for a commission to be set up to examine the lasting impact of slavery, and make recommendations on appropriate remedies.
